DEDUCTIONS

Are provident fund and life insurance contributions deductible?

Yes, but they share one basket. Social insurance, GESY, contributions to an approved provident or pension fund (deductible up to 10% of your remuneration) and life-assurance premiums are added together, and the whole basket is capped at one fifth of your income — the “Article 14” restriction. Worked example for 2026: on €30.000 gross with no fund, tax is €913,00. Paying 10% (€3.000) into a provident fund would take the basket to €6.435, but the cap allows €6.000 — so taxable income falls to €24.000 and tax to €400,00. That is €513 saved, not the €600 the 20% rate alone suggests.
